Dare to Cross? Mastering the High-RTP Thrill of the Chicken Road Game & Claiming Your Golden Reward.
The world of online gaming is constantly evolving, offering players a diverse range of experiences. Among the newer and increasingly popular options is the chicken road game, a captivating creation from InOut Games. This single-player title presents a unique blend of skill, strategy, and a touch of luck, boasting an impressive RTP (Return to Player) of 98%. This high RTP, combined with its accessible gameplay, has quickly made it a favorite among players seeking a thrilling and rewarding experience. The core objective is simple – guide your chicken across a dangerous road to reach a golden egg, collecting bonuses and avoiding obstacles.
This isn’t your average casual game; the chicken road game offers a surprising amount of depth and replayability. Players can choose from four difficulty levels – easy, medium, hard, and hardcore – each presenting a progressively greater challenge and increasing potential winnings. Mastering the timing and utilizing available power-ups are crucial for survival. The risk of failure is always present, but the reward of reaching the golden egg makes every attempt worthwhile.

Maximizing Bonus Utilization
The bonus items scattered throughout the chicken road game can significantly improve a player’s chances of success. These bonuses vary in their effects, ranging from temporary invincibility shields that allow the chicken to pass safely through oncoming traffic, to speed boosts that accelerate the chicken’s crossing speed, and slowdown effects that reduce the velocity of the approaching vehicles.
Effective bonus utilization is a distinct skill. Players need to learn to identify the optimal moments to activate bonuses, maximizing their impact. For example, using an invincibility shield when several cars are approaching simultaneously, or utilizing a speed boost to capitalize on a momentary gap in traffic. Knowing which bonus to use, and when, is just as important as nailing the timing.
